Q.

The Sikh military sect 'the Khalsa' was introduced by -

A. Har Rai
B. Harkishan
C. Gobind Singh
D. Tegh Bahadur
Answer» C. Gobind Singh
Explanation: Khalsa is the collective body of Singhs and Kaurs represented by the five beloved-ones and is the final temporal Guru/leader of the Sikhs. It was inaugurated on March 30, 1699, by Guru Gobind Singh, the tenth Sikh Guru. The Khalsa is responsible for all executive, military and civil authority
